LOCAL GOVERNMENT (STATE) INDUSTRIAL COMMITTEE
INDUSTRIAL RELATIONS
COMMISSION OF NEW SOUTH WALES
Application by The Local
Government Engineers' Association of New South Wales, industrial organisation
of employees.
(No. IRC 725 of 2009)
The Honourable Mr Justice Staff
|
1 June 2009
|
ORDER
The Commission orders that -
1. There be
established a new Local Government Industrial Committee for the Industries and
Callings of Engineering professionals working in NSW local government who are
employed under the Local Government (State) Award.
2. The said
Industrial Committee shall consist of one (1) representative of employers and
one (1) representative of employees.
3. The
representative of employers shall be appointed, upon nomination as prescribed,
by the Local Government Association of New South Wales. The Shires Association
of New South Wales shall have alternate nominating rights to sit as a member of
the said Industrial Committee in place of the member appointed upon the
nomination of the Local Government Association of New South Wales.
4. The
representative of employees shall be appointed, upon nomination as prescribed,
by The Local Government Engineers' Association of New South Wales. The United
Services Union shall have alternate nominating rights to sit as a member of the
said Industrial Committee in place of the member appointed upon the nomination
of The Local Government Engineers' Association of New South Wales.
5. This order
shall take effect from 1 June 2009 for a period of three (3) years.
